| CVE-2022-2242 | 1 Kuka | 1 Systemsoftware V\/kss | 2024-11-21 | N/A | 9.8 CRITICAL |
|
The KUKA SystemSoftware V/KSS in versions prior to 8.6.5 is prone to improper access control as an unauthorized attacker can directly read and write robot configurations when access control is not available or not enabled (default).

| CVE-2021-33016 | 1 Kuka | 3 Kr C4, Kr C4 Firmware, Kss | 2024-11-21 | 5.0 MEDIUM | 9.8 CRITICAL |
|
An attacker can gain full access (read/write/delete) to sensitive folders due to hard-coded credentials on KUKA KR C4 control software for versions prior to 8.7 or any product running KSS.

| CVE-2021-33014 | 1 Kuka | 3 Kr C4, Kr C4 Firmware, Kss | 2024-11-21 | 5.0 MEDIUM | 8.8 HIGH |
|
An attacker can gain VxWorks Shell after login due to hard-coded credentials on a KUKA KR C4 control software for versions prior to 8.7 or any product running KSS.

| CVE-2020-10635 | 1 Kuka | 1 Sim Pro | 2024-11-21 | 4.3 MEDIUM | 4.3 MEDIUM |
|
Simulation models for KUKA.Sim Pro version 3.1 are hosted by a server maintained by KUKA. When these devices request a model, the server transmits the model in plaintext.

| CVE-2020-10268 | 1 Kuka | 2 Kr C4, Kr C4 Firmware | 2024-11-21 | 3.6 LOW | 6.1 MEDIUM |
|
Critical services for operation can be terminated from windows task manager, bringing the manipulator to a halt. After this a Re-Calibration of the brakes needs to be performed. Be noted that this only can be accomplished either by a Kuka technician or by Kuka issued calibration hardware that interfaces with the manipulator furthering the delay and increasing operational costs.
